An In-Depth Look at the Electric Bike Tour

Almaty: Electric Bike Tour to Big Almaty Lake or Kok-Zhailau - An In-Depth Look at the Electric Bike Tour

An Overview of the Experience

This tour is designed as a half-day adventure that balances active exploration with comfort and convenience. Starting at the First Presidents Park parking lot, you’ll gather with your group—usually a small, intimate number—before heading into the mountains. The entire experience includes a professional instructor, safety gear, and transfer both ways, simplifying the logistics so you can focus on the scenery.

Price-wise, at $115 per person, the experience offers good value, especially considering all equipment and services included. You might compare it with other options such as walking tours or traveling by car, but the electric bike adds a layer of fun and ease that’s hard to beat.

The Routes and What Makes Them Special

Big Almaty Lake Route

Most travelers choose this route for its spectacular scenery. You’ll pedal through forested hills and winding mountain roads, which, thanks to the e-bike’s assist, makes the climb accessible even for casual cyclists. Once at the lake, you’ll be rewarded with a view of turquoise water surrounded by towering peaks. It’s the kind of scene perfect for photos and quiet reflection.

According to reviews, many appreciate the guides’ knowledge, noting they “share stories and insights that enrich the experience.” You might even hear about the lake’s significance or local legends, adding depth to your visit.

Kok-Zhailau Plateau

This option takes you along a scenic trail into the Ile-Alatau mountains. Once at Kok-Zhailau, you’ll find a peaceful meadow, where you can roam freely, take photos, and soak in the tranquility. It’s a favorite spot for locals to relax, and visiting here feels more like stepping into a postcard.

Travelers have mentioned that the views from Kok-Zhailau stretch across the city and beyond, offering a serene contrast to the bustling city below.

What to Expect During the Tour

The guided ride lasts approximately 3-4 hours, including transfer time. The group typically starts with a safety briefing and equipment fitting, after which you’ll begin your ride on well-maintained paths and roads. The electric bikes help with ascents, reducing fatigue and making the overall experience more enjoyable.

The tour is suitable for most fitness levels, thanks to the bikes’ pedal-assist feature. You don’t need to be an experienced cyclist, but you should be comfortable riding in a group and on varied terrain.

Practical Details and Logistics

The meeting point at the First Presidents Park is convenient for most visitors based in Almaty. The tour includes all necessary protective gear—helmet, gloves, knee and elbow pads—so safety is taken seriously. For those with specific needs, optional extras like masks, glasses, or specialized clothing are available at additional cost.

The tour is flexible enough to adapt based on weather conditions, which is good news in a region where mountain weather can change rapidly. Expect a moderate pace that allows plenty of time for breaks, photos, and soaking in the views.

FAQ

Is the tour suitable for children or beginners?
Yes, thanks to the pedal-assist e-bikes, even casual cyclists or families with kids can enjoy the ride comfortably.

What should I bring?
Bring snacks, sportswear, and sports shoes for comfort. The tour includes safety equipment, but extra gear like masks or jackets can be purchased if needed.

How long does the tour last?
The experience lasts around 3-4 hours, including transfer, riding time, and breaks.

Can the route be changed?
Yes, depending on weather conditions and group preferences, the route can be adapted for difficulty or simplicity.

Is transportation provided?
Yes, round-trip transfer from the meeting point at First Presidents Park is included.

What if I need to cancel?
You can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, offering flexibility in uncertain weather or plans.
